Chancellor George Osborne remains adamant that he will not waiver on the severe spending cuts announced in his emergency budget nor does he agree that the cuts will jeopardise growth in the UK economy.
The chancellor told BBC Radio 4's Today programme that the spending review was not unnecessarily harsh but was a coherent strategy to reduce the budget deficit in a fair and progressive way.
